작업자들은 유해성 화학 제품에 매일 노출되고 있으며. 이것은 노출되는 작업자와 고용주들에게 심각한 문제입니다. 위험요소 식별과 분류 교육은 유해화학물질을 인지하고 피하기 위해 필요한 정보를 제공하기 위해 설계되었습니다. 본 과정은 유해화학물질 정보 프로그램부터, 유해성에 대한 대비나 노출시 대응을 위해 물질안전보건자료(SDS) 및 화학물질 라벨을 사용하는 방법에 이르기까지 모든 내용을 학습자에게 소개합니다. 가장 적합한 학습자는 유해화학물질에 노출될 수 있는 모든 직원입니다.

OSHA's Hazard Communication Standard (29 CFR 1910.1200) requires employers to inform workers about chemical hazards through labels, Safety Data Sheets (SDS), and training. This is consistently one of OSHA's most-cited standards.
